Output 89ee385f4eca231ae4b2ee40b0ddf6325d1aaff937b9a844c46ddd3d6ed42a04:14

value
18431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a75f6ac52475de93fc54817aa7fc3cc50040656 OP_EQUAL
address
38UjEzTjv1TmduHdHBVUmjqMmSBFoUTFsB
transaction
89ee385f4eca231ae4b2ee40b0ddf6325d1aaff937b9a844c46ddd3d6ed42a04
spent
true